#Vietnam is home to nearly 500 species of dragonfly, 20% of which are endemic to the country & it is a must do destination for all Odonata fans.

Join us from 16th-31st May 2026 and you too could see the stunning Rhyothemis plutonia.

Colombia - 9th-16th November 2025 - The Santa Marta region has recorded 635 bird species accounting for 35% of all Colombia’s avifauna in <1.5% of its territory. It has 36 unique bird species & many subspecies & new species are being recognised almost annually. birdswildlife.com/colombia-san...

The Cano Negro in #CostaRica has delivered! Top drawer birding with Nicaraguan Seed-finch & Grackle, Agami Heron, Green & Rufous Kingfisher, Sungrebe, Yellow-breasted Crake, Snail Kite, Pinnated Bittern, Great Potoo & Costa Rica’s 2nd record of Cattle Tyrant! Pura Vida all the way!
